Para instalação da integração via banco de dados - OMNILINK - é necessário que alguns requisitos de software e infra-estrutura de servidores sejam cumpridas. Vamos a elas:
Estrutura de servidor (ON-PREMISE):
A aplicação OMNILINK será instalada em um servidor da sua empresa, dentro de sua infra-estrutura.
O requisito abaixo é indicado para cargas de trabalho de até 100 mil vidas. Este requisito de computação deve ser replicado a cada múltiplo de 100 mil vidas.
É altamente recomendado disponibilizar uma réplica para viabilizar os mecanismos de balanceamento de carga e contingência.
Para instalarmos este software, é necessário um servidor com os seguintes requisitos MÍNIMOS de hardware em múltiplos para 100.000 vidas:
Sistema operacional Linux (distribuição Ubuntu, CentOS ou equivalente) atualizado;
Mínimo de 4GB de RAM;
Processador com arquitetura 64 Bits;
Espaço em disco: mínimo 40 GB livre;
Estrutura de software pre-instalado - Docker:
O servidor disponibilizado precisará conter o docker instalado e em execução.
Execute o comando abaixo para identificar se docker está instalado no seu servidor
docker --version
O resultado esperado dever ser algo abaixo (Neste exemplo, versão e build podem ser desconsiderados):
Docker version 20.10.23, build 7155243
Para informações sobre como instalar o docker, siga o link abaixo
Estrutura de rede:
Permissão de acesso remoto a este servidor (pode-se aplicar regras de firewall para IP específico da Mobile Saúde);
Portas de serviços devem estar liberadas:
Serviço | Portas serviços homologação | Portas serviços produção |
---|---|---|
Autenticação | 26801 | 26802 |
Extratos de utilização / coparticipação | 26803 | 26804 |
Débitos (Boletos) | 26805 | 26806 |
Declarações IRRF | 26807 | 26808 |
Liberação de acesso interno de rede ao servidor que hospeda o SGDB que será acessado pelo OMNILINK
Segurança: caso sua empresa deseje criar uma regra de filtro por IP, para aceitar somente requisições vindas de um único IP da Mobile Saúde, entre em contato conosco que forneceremos nosso IP Fixo para uso nas regras de firewall.
Banco de dados: porta de acesso
Após instalação do OMNILINK, a aplicação realizará acessos ao seu banco de dados através de uma porta. Garanta que o banco de dados aceite conexões através da porta escolhida, para que o OMNILINK possa se comunicar com ele sem problemas.
Permissões do banco de dados - indicação de segurança
O OMNILINK utilizará um usuário/senha para acessar os objetos de banco de dados. Indicamos fortemente que sua empresa crie um usuário / senha exclusivo para uso do OMNILINK, e que este usuário tenha acesso somente aos objetos criados para o OMNILINK. Não dê acesso completo ao seu banco de dados ao usuário do OMNILINK, por questões de segurança da informação.